文摘The direct method proposed by Clarkson and Kruskal is modified to obtain some conditional similarity solutions of a nonlinear physics model. Taking the -dimensional Boussinesq equation as a simple example, six types of conditional similarity reductions are obtained.
文摘Using every realization of the Virasoro-type symmetry algebra , we can obtain various high-dimensional integrable models under the meaning that they possess infinitely many symmetries. By means of a concrete realization, many -dimensional equations which possess Kac–Moody–Virasoro-type infinite dimensional symmetry algebras are obtained.
文摘We consider a simple collinear collision ofa 'classical' particle with a harmonic oscillator within quantum semiclassical model and full quantum dynamics model, in which the latter is solved analytically in squeezed state and exact diagonalization methods and acts as the exact solution of such a system. A comparison of these two models for different mass ratios between the 'classical' particle and the quantum particle is done, which gives a criterion when using the quantum-semiclassical model.
